diff --git a/lib/relay/client/client.go b/lib/relay/client/client.go index 8eb403f6..e86099a1 100644 --- a/lib/relay/client/client.go +++ b/lib/relay/client/client.go @@ -78,6 +78,7 @@ func (c *ProtocolClient) Serve() { } if err := c.conn.SetDeadline(time.Time{}); err != nil { + c.conn.Close() l.Infoln("Relay set deadline:", err) return }